Daniel Hills 1788–1874 – Genealogical Records

Birth Date: 16 AUG 1788

Birth Location: Glastonbury, Hartford Co., Ct., USA

Death Date: 2 AUG 1874

Death Location: Plymouth, Chenango Co., N.Y., USA

Father: Daniel Hills

Mother: Ruth Dickinson

Spouse(s):

Children(s):

Daniel Hills was born in 1788 in Glastonbury, Hartford Co., Ct., USA, the child of Daniel Hills And Ruth Dickinson. Daniel Hills passed away in 1874 in Plymouth, Chenango Co., N.Y., USA.
